Church of Santa Maria la Mayor

The Church of Santa Maria la Mayor stands as a remarkable testament to Ronda's religious history, evolving from a former mosque.

Founded in the late 15th century, this Catholic church showcases architectural elements from its Islamic past, highlighted by an arch adorned with Arabic inscriptions, remnants of the original mosque’s mihrab. Its unique interior features an impressive cedar choir stall, segregating nobility and commoners.

Historical Transformation

Originally a mosque, the structure was converted into a church in the late 15th century.

Architectural Styles

The interior combines various decorative styles reflecting its rich history.

National Monument

Designated as a national cultural property, this church holds significant historical value.
